V2EX 10月22日 17:19
CodeViewX:本地化智能代码文档生成器
index_new5.html
../../../zaker_core/zaker_tpl_static/wap/tpl_guoji1.html

 

CodeViewX 是一款由独立开发者推出的开源工具,旨在解决程序员在代码理解、文档撰写、新人培训及晋升资料准备等方面的痛点。该工具完全本地化运行,支持私有化大模型,确保代码数据安全。用户只需一条命令,即可快速生成结构清晰的项目学习指南,包括项目概述、架构设计、核心机制等,将理解新项目的时间从数天缩短到数小时。生成的文档专业且易于查阅,内置 Web 服务器提供类似 ReadTheDocs 的本地文档站点体验,是企业级安全和效率提升的理想选择。

🚀 **高效代码学习助手**:CodeViewX 能够显著缩短理解陌生项目的时间。通过在项目根目录执行简单命令,AI可在几分钟内生成一份详尽的代码学习指南,涵盖项目概述、架构设计、核心机制、数据模型及快速上手指南,将理解新项目的时间从“天”级别降低到“小时”级别。

🔒 **企业级安全与隐私保障**:该工具最大的亮点在于其完全本地化运行特性。所有代码分析和文档生成过程均在用户本地环境完成,源代码绝不离开执行环境,有效避免了数据泄露风险。此外,它支持私有化大模型部署,提供了比在线 SaaS 工具更高级别的数据安全和隐私保护。

📝 **专业化、开箱即用的文档生成**:CodeViewX 生成的文档远超简单的注释堆砌,而是包含概述、快速开始、架构、核心机制、数据模型、API 参考、开发指南和测试等多个章节的专业技术文档。内置的 Web 服务器可直接生成类 ReadTheDocs 的本地文档站点,提供极佳的浏览体验,方便团队协作与知识沉淀。

💡 **解决开发者多重痛点**:该工具的研发初衷是为了解决程序员在代码理解困难、私有项目文档安全顾虑、项目文档撰写惰性、新人入职培训耗时以及晋升资料准备繁琐等五大痛点,为开发者提供一站式解决方案。

各位 V2EX 的开发者们,大家好!

我是 CodeViewX 的独立开发者。今天非常兴奋地向大家分享我过去几个月全心投入的一个开源项目。这个工具的诞生,完全源于我作为程序员日常工作中的 5 大痛点:

    “代码理解焦虑”:每次接手一个陌生项目或复杂的开源库,都要花费大量时间“盲人摸象”般地通读源码,效率极低。“文档安全顾虑”:在公司内部,想用 AI 工具(例如 deepwiki )为公司私有项目生成文档,却担心核心代码泄露给第三方,面临数据安全问题。“项目文档撰写”:开发了一个项目,却懒得给这个项目写对应的文档,简单写了个 README.md 就草草了事。“新人入职培训”:需要给新人进行培训,需要手把手指导,耗费大量精力,如果有一套非常深入且详细的文档该多好。“晋升资料撰写”:晋升的时候需要大量素材如架构图这些,需要手工绘制耗费精力。

为了解决这些问题,我开发了 CodeViewX。它是一个完全本地化、支持私有化大模型的智能代码文档生成器。你可以把它看作一位 24 小时待命、绝对守口如瓶的“首席代码解读官”

🚀 核心亮点:为什么你需要关注它?

1. 快速学习陌生代码的“神器”

2. 企业级安全与隐私保护(与在线工具的核心差异)

特性CodeViewX在线 SaaS 工具
代码位置始终在本地/内网需上传至第三方服务器
数据隐私企业级安全,无泄露风险存在潜在隐私和政策风险
模型灵活性支持公有 API + 私有化模型通常绑定特定公有模型

3. 开箱即用的专业文档

🛠 如何开始?

安装与使用(只需 30 秒):

# 1. 安装pip install -U codeviewx -i https://pypi.org/simple# 安装 ripgrepbrew install ripgrep  # macOSapt  install ripgrep  # Ubuntu# 2. 设置 API Key (使用 Anthropic Claude 或配置本地模型)export ANTHROPIC_AUTH_TOKEN='your-api-key-here'export ANTHROPIC_BASE_URL='https://api.anthropic.com/v1'# 3. 生成文档(在你要分析的项目根目录下,默认生成的文档存放在 docs 目录下,详细参数-h 查看帮助)codeviewx# 4. 启动本地服务器浏览文档codeviewx --serve

📍 项目地址与邀请

项目已在 GitHub 完全开源,采用了 GPL-3.0 协议。文档和代码都已就绪,欢迎各位来踩、试用和拍砖。

官网主页: https://www.codeviewx.com

后续计划

    增加类似 deepwiki 的 chat 功能,可对项目代码进行互动式问答。增加文档转视频讲解功能(类似于秘塔出品的今天学点啥)

最后

我坚信这个工具能为经常与代码打交道的朋友带来实实在在的效率提升。无论是用于个人学习开源项目,还是团队内部为遗留系统建立安全的知识库,它都会是一个得力的伙伴。

作为作者,我诚恳地邀请大家试用,并期待任何形式的反馈( GitHub Issue 、本帖回复皆可)。你的每一个 Star ,都是对独立开发者最大的支持和鼓励!

感谢大家的时间,欢迎交流!

Fish AI Reader

Fish AI Reader

AI辅助创作,多种专业模板,深度分析,高质量内容生成。从观点提取到深度思考,FishAI为您提供全方位的创作支持。新版本引入自定义参数,让您的创作更加个性化和精准。

FishAI

FishAI

鱼阅,AI 时代的下一个智能信息助手,助你摆脱信息焦虑

联系邮箱 441953276@qq.com

相关标签

CodeViewX 代码文档 开源 本地化 AI 大模型 开发者工具 Code Documentation Open Source Local AI Large Models Developer Tools
相关文章